What P2401 means

EVAP System Leak Detection Pump Control Circuit Low

How to diagnose

  1. Read freeze frame data. When P2401 set, your ECU snapshotted every sensor at that moment. This tells you what the car was doing when the fault triggered — RPM, load, coolant temp, throttle position, fuel trims. Almost always enough info to figure out the cause without further testing.
  2. Check for related codes. If you have P2401 plus other codes, fix the earliest one in the chain first — a single root cause often triggers multiple codes.
  3. Cheap fixes first. For most codes, the order is: inspect connectors + wiring (free), check for vacuum leaks (cheap), replace sensor (moderate), replace mechanical part (expensive). Follow that ladder before dropping money on parts.

Manufacturer-specific descriptions

Different manufacturers use P2401 for slightly different failure modes:

AUDIEvap leak detection pump failure, Powertrain Control Module (PCM) failure, Wiring issue
BMWEvaporative Emission System Leak Detection Pump Control Circuit Low
